How To Fix /ACCGO/MCK_MAINT883 - ALV Error.. Cannot proceed further


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/ACCGO/MCK_MAINT -

  • Message number: 883

  • Message text: ALV Error.. Cannot proceed further

    The SAP error message /ACCGO/MCK_MAINT883 ALV Error.. Cannot proceed further typically indicates an issue related to the ALV (ABAP List Viewer) display in the context of the SAP application. This error can occur in various scenarios, often related to data processing or display issues in the application.

    Possible Causes:

    1. Data Issues: There may be inconsistencies or issues with the data being processed or displayed in the ALV report.
    2.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access certain data or perform specific actions.
    3. Technical Issues: There could be a problem with the ALV configuration or the underlying ABAP code that generates the ALV report.
    4. Memory Issues: Insufficient memory or resources on the application server could lead to this error.
    5. Custom Code: If there are custom enhancements or modifications in the ALV report, they might be causing the error.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Data Consistency: Verify the data being processed. Ensure that there are no missing or inconsistent entries that could lead to the error.
    2. Review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to access the data and execute the report.
    3. Debugging: If you have access to the ABAP development environment, you can debug the report to identify the exact point of failure. Look for any exceptions or errors in the code.
    4. Check ALV Configuration: Review the ALV configuration settings to ensure they are set up correctly.
    5. Memory Management: Monitor the memory usage on the application server. If memory is low, consider optimizing the report or increasing the server resources.
    6. Consult S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es or patches that address this specific error message.
    7.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ists and you cannot resolve it, consider reaching out to SAP Support for assistance.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ction Codes: Familiarize yourself with relevant transaction codes that may help in troubleshooting, such as SE80 (Object Navigator) for checking the report, or ST22 (Dump Analysis) for analyzing runtime errors.
